What "New-Construction Windows" Actually Means
New-construction windows are a different product and a different installation method than replacement windows, and the distinction matters if you're building in Redmond or adding onto an existing home. A new-construction window has a nailing fin around its perimeter that gets fastened directly to the wall sheathing before siding goes on. That fin, combined with proper flashing, is what ties the window into the home's water-management system. Replacement (or "pocket") windows, by contrast, are designed to slide into an existing frame with no fin at all, relying on the old frame and trim to do the water-shedding work.
If you're framing a new home, finishing an addition, converting a garage or bonus room, or doing a full re-side down to the studs, you want new-construction windows installed the correct way the first time. Redo work on a window that was never properly flashed means tearing into siding and sheathing that's already closed up — a much bigger job than getting it right during the build.

Why Redmond's Climate Puts This Installation to the Test
Redmond sits in the Puget Sound lowlands, and like the rest of King County it deals with a long, wet fall-through-spring stretch where rain doesn't just fall straight down — it drives sideways against west- and south-facing walls during storms. Add in the region's marine-influenced humidity, shaded and tree-heavy lots common in Redmond neighborhoods, and a moss season that can stretch for months, and you have conditions that punish any weak point in a window's water-management detail. A window that's slightly out of plumb, under-flashed, or sealed with the wrong material may look fine on move-in day and still leak two winters later.
Driving Rain and Wall Assemblies
Wind-driven rain pushes water up and under laps in housewrap and flashing that would never see moisture in a drier climate. New-construction windows have to be integrated into the weather-resistive barrier in the correct shingle-lap sequence — head flashing over the barrier, side and sill flashing under it — so water is always directed outward and down, never trapped behind the siding.
Moss, Mildew, and Shaded Lots
Many Redmond properties carry mature tree cover, which keeps siding and trim damp longer after a storm passes. That extended dampness is exactly what moss and mildew need to take hold around window trim and sills. Correct sill pitch, drainage gaps, and quality caulking at the right joints (and no caulk at the joints that need to breathe) reduce how long water sits against the window assembly.
What a Correct Installation Involves
A new-construction window installation is really a sequence, and skipping or rushing any step is where problems start.
Rough Opening and Flashing
The rough opening has to be framed square, plumb, and sized correctly for the window unit with the right amount of shim space. Before the window goes in, a sloped sill pan is set so any water that gets past the window has somewhere to go besides straight down into the wall cavity. Housewrap or building paper is then integrated with the window flashing in the correct overlap order, and self-adhered flashing tape seals the jambs and head.
Setting and Sealing the Window
The window unit is set into the opening, checked for level, plumb, and square, and fastened through the nailing fin per the manufacturer's schedule — not just at a few points, but at the full spacing the warranty requires. The gap between the window frame and the rough opening gets insulated (typically with low-expansion foam, not standard high-expansion foam that can bow the frame) and sealed with backer rod and sealant on the interior side.
Tying Into Siding
Trim, casing, and the surrounding siding then need to lap correctly over the flashing so the whole assembly sheds water the way it's designed to. This is where a crew unfamiliar with the region's detailing tends to cut corners — treating window trim like a cosmetic finish step instead of the last link in the water-management chain.
Materials We Work With
Builders and homeowners in Redmond typically choose between vinyl, fiberglass, and wood-clad windows for new construction. Each performs differently in a wet marine climate, and the right choice depends on budget, the home's design, and how much long-term maintenance you're willing to take on.
| Material | Moisture Performance | Maintenance | Typical Fit |
|---|---|---|---|
| Vinyl | Won't rot; seams and welds matter for water tightness | Low — no painting or sealing needed | Budget-conscious new construction and additions |
| Fiberglass | Dimensionally stable, holds paint and seals well over time | Low to moderate | Homes wanting durability with a more refined look |
| Wood-clad | Exterior clad protects wood, but any breach in the cladding invites rot | Highest — cladding seams and sealant joints need periodic checks | Traditional or high-end architectural designs |
We're not going to tell you one brand is the only right answer — the correct choice depends on the project. What we will say is that whatever unit goes in, the installation detailing matters more than the label on the window in a climate like ours.

Mistakes We See on New-Construction Window Jobs
Most window leaks we get called out to inspect on newer Redmond homes trace back to a handful of recurring issues:
- No sloped sill pan, so incidental water has nowhere to drain except into the wall
- Housewrap lapped in the wrong order over the flashing instead of under it at the head
- Nailing fin fastened at only a few points instead of the full manufacturer schedule
- High-expansion foam used in the shim space, bowing the frame and causing the sash to bind
- Caulk applied at joints that are supposed to allow drainage, trapping moisture instead of releasing it
- Trim installed before the flashing sequence was verified, hiding a mistake that surfaces years later
None of these show up on a walkthrough the day the siding goes on. They show up during the first hard driving rain, or slowly, as rot, once moss and moisture have had a season or two to work on a weak spot.

Cost Factors for New-Construction Windows in Redmond
Pricing for new-construction window installation depends on more than just the window unit itself. The table below covers the main variables that move the number up or down on most Redmond projects.
| Factor | Why It Affects Cost |
|---|---|
| Window material and size | Fiberglass and wood-clad units cost more than comparable vinyl; larger and specialty shapes (arched, oversized) add labor and material |
| Number of openings | Per-window cost typically drops as the total count on a project goes up |
| New build vs. addition | Additions often involve tie-in work to existing siding and flashing that new builds don't |
| Site access and lot conditions | Steep, wooded, or tight-access Redmond lots can add setup and staging time |
| Coordination complexity | Projects requiring close scheduling with a general contractor or other trades add planning time |
